Ira Emmett Simmons

May 29, 1914 — Dec 27, 1988

Manassas

Ira Emmett Simmons, 74, of Manassas, died Tuesday morning, December 27, 1988 at his home.

He was born May 29, 1914 at Sugar Grove, WV, a son of Stephen Tressell and Sarah (Eckard) Simmons.

He was a member of the St. Michael Lutheran Church and had worked for the city of Manassas for a number of years. His wife, Clara Mae (Eckard) Simmons, died December 27, 1947.

He is survived by a daughter, Mrs. Fay McCray of Staunton; two sons, Richard Simmons of Brandywine, WV, Allen Simmons of Sugar Grove, WV; two sisters, Mrs. Alma Waggy of Woodbridger; and a brother, Virgil Simmons of Mt. Solon; five grandchildren, Jeffrey, Kenneth and Gregory Simmons, and Todd and Brian McCray.

He was preceded in death by three brothers, Melvin A., Walter and Clinton Simmons; and two sisters, Lillie Jane Shull and Lou Eckard.

A service will be be conducted 2 p.m. Friday in the Obaugh Funeral Home by Pastor Harold Cullers. Burial will be in the St. Michaels Cemetery near Sugar Grove.
